Resource Allocation and Capacity Planning Questions
Covers planning, forecasting, and allocating human and budgetary resources to meet project and organizational demand. Candidates should be able to analyze current team composition and utilization, estimate effort and hours required for work, forecast headcount and skills needs, and plan ramp up and ramp down schedules. Includes strategies for staffing such as dedicated versus shared roles, sequencing work to reduce contention and context switching costs, and deciding when to hire, engage contractors, or use vendors. Also covers monitoring utilization and capacity metrics, using historical data and simple capacity models to inform decisions, and making trade off analyses across scope, quality, time, budget, and risk. Candidates should propose practical mitigation steps such as reassigning work, adjusting timelines, increasing capacity through hiring or contractors, narrowing scope to match capacity, and communicating resource implications clearly to stakeholders.
